Allow installing openssl 1.0 without removing SUSEConnect

Due to the way openssl was recommended, one could not install openssl
1.0 from the Legacy module without uninstalling SUSEConnect. To bypass
this, they added a resolvable that represents the openssl cli (which is
what SUSEConnect needs).
This resolvable has only been released on SLES 12 SP2+SP3 and SLES 15,
so we need to fall back to the previous recommend on SLES 12 SP0 + SP1.
See: https://bugzilla.suse.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1101470

This change was initially submitted to our Build Service project (see
https://build.opensuse.org/request/show/637066) but it did not account
for the SLE 12 SP0 and SP1 case.
